Skyfire SF2 Drone Selected by Thales USA for Vantis Network Integration

May 17, 2024 by Miriam McNabb 3 Comments

Partnership aims to enhance advanced UAS operations in North Dakota

Skyfire Consulting, a leading public safety UAS consulting group, has announced a partnership with Thales USA, a prominent global player in advanced technologies, to integrate the Skyfire SF2 drone into Vantis, North Dakota’s advanced UAS operations system. Thales selected the Skyfire SF2 for its versatility and payload-agnostic design, which are essential for comprehensive testing of advanced airspace management tools and air traffic systems.

The Skyfire SF2, noted for its adaptability, is an American-made drone specifically designed for public safety, critical sectors, and medical delivery. The 22-inch mid-sized multirotor aircraft is built to withstand extreme environments commonly found across the United States.

“Skyfire is honored to work with Thales and be an ecosystem partner in Vantis with our in-house designed and manufactured SF2 aircraft, and help contribute to the vital safety of airspace,” stated Skyfire founder and CEO Matt Sloane.

Thales has already received the initial delivery of SF2 aircraft and plans to commence flights as the northern spring weather transitions. The selection of the Skyfire SF2 highlights its modular design and ability to carry various payloads, which are crucial for Thales’ testing of instrument landing systems and other air traffic systems.

“Thales is proud to leverage its expertise as a systems integrator, collaborating with industry leaders like Skyfire to deliver comprehensive drone solutions for our customers,” said Sean Roy, UAS operations manager at Thales. “Vantis exemplifies this approach, and Skyfire’s innovative aircraft play a key role in our flight-testing efforts.”

The collaboration between Skyfire and Thales underscores a shared commitment to advancing UAS technology for public safety and critical sectors. The SF2’s payload-agnostic setup allows for the integration of diverse sensors, which is necessary for testing Vantis’ advanced UAS integration capabilities and ensuring safer and more efficient airspace management.
